Babble Talk: Elmo's Heart of Gold

kevin clashWas your child's first word "Elmo?"  If so you aren't alone. There's a reason kids love Elmo so much and that reason has largely to do with the man behind (inside? underneath?) the little red puppet, Kevin Clash.

In her latest Babble column, Jennifer Baumgardner writes that Clash's book, My Life as a Furry Red Monster, is E.T.-level tear-jerking when it comes to Elmo's ability to bring joy.

I found myself close to tears many times as I read her article/interview, and I don't think I'd be able to make it through the book without an entire box of Kleenex at my side.

Clash talks of his life-long love of puppets and performing, his family triumphs and struggles, and Elmo's ability to bring joy to children even in the most dire situations. Whatever you think of Elmo, his kid-appeal is undeniable. I think I love him a little more after reading the article.
